Abstract
This research explores innovative ways cultural institutions might respond to severe cuts in local government arts funding across the UK, examining particularly the potential for more collaborative partnership working within the arts sector. Inspired by the insightful metaphor of partnerships being too often a "ladder, not a lattice," the report investigates whether institutions could more effectively support audiences by shifting from hierarchical, one-to-one relationships towards more interconnected, collaborative networks.
